Prices of LE chips and rack chips vary greatly.
A lot depends on are you a good customer of the distributor, where your casino is, how many you are buying, will you committ to say 10 different LE editions. A casino buying tables from the same distributor can cut a better deal.

The cheapest price I have seen in a couple of years is 75¢, add sales tax, add art work, add 2 art work charges for 2 sided chips, add UV (if you want it), add shipping. Add inventory tax, for every chip you have left over on Jan 1. grin

Lets do a short order of a 2 sided, 50 LTD @ 75¢ = $37.50.
Add $275 each for 2 artworks. no UV, no shipping because your casino is in NV and you are buying from a NV based distributor, plus NV sales tax = $630.09.

The higher the LTD number, the lower the cost per unit.

All companies do not charge the same. Remember I said 75¢ is the cheapest.
